Pocahontas- Duel Ingram, 94, entered into eternal peace on May 27, 2014. Duel was born November 3, 1919 in Warm Springs, AR to the late James and Rosetta Cole Ingram. He was a farmer and farmed in the Shannon Community until he retired in 1982. He was a loving and caring father and provided for his family. He is survived by 1 son Bill (Karen) Ingram, 4 daughters Connie Manis, Duelene (Jerry) Tyler, Shirley Ingram, and Jeanette (Bill) Blevins, 12 grandchildren, 16 great grandchildren, and several great-great grandchildren.
